Debian系统下,如何高效使用GitLab?
日期:2025-07-10 00:00:00 / 人气:
揭开云服务器神秘面纱:GitLab在Debian系统的高大效用指南
你是不是曾对GitLab在Debian系统下的用感到困惑?担心困难以配置和部署?别担心,今天我们将一起探索怎么高大效地在Debian系统上用GitLab,让你的开发之路更加顺畅。
GitLab的安装:一触即达
先说说我们需要在Debian系统上安装GitLab。
- 安装依赖
sudo apt updatesudo apt upgrade
- 安装少许不了的依赖项:
sudo apt install curl openssh-server ca-certificates postfix
添加GitLab仓库:管理你的代码
一旦GitLab安装完成,接下来就是添加你的代码仓库。
步骤 | 操作 |
---|---|
登录 | 在浏览器地址栏输入GitLab的地址,回车后进入登录界面。在登录界面输入你的账户和密码进行登录。 |
新鲜建用户 | 管理员登录后 在用户页面点击 New User ,填写用户名、邮箱、密码等信息,点击 Create User 完成创建。 |
新鲜建组 | 管理员登录后 在组页面点击 New Group ,填写组名和说说选择组类型和访问权限,点击 Create Group 完成创建。 |
编辑或删除组 | 在相应组页面 选择要编辑或删除的组,进行操作。 |
GitLab的高大级配置:让效率翻倍
为了进一步搞优良GitLab在Debian系统上的性能,
- 配置HTTPS对于平安性要求较高大的周围,能配置GitLab用HTTPS。
- 配置外部URL编辑 /etc/gitlab/gitlab.rb 文件,找到 external_url ' 并确保其设置正确。
- 配置SMTP服务器编辑 /etc/gitlab/gitlab.rb 文件,设置SMTP服务器相关信息。
GitLab的自动化部署:让开发更轻巧松
为了简化部署过程,你能用Docker来飞迅速部署GitLab。
docker run -d --name gitlab -p 8080:80 gitlab/gitlab-ce
GitLab的监控和日志:实时掌握系统状态
为了确保GitLab系统的稳稳当当运行,实时监控和日志琢磨是非常关键的。
- 监控GitLab日志通过查看日志文件,你能了解系统的运行状态和潜在问题。
- 配置GitLab RunnerGitLab Runner是一个用于运行CI/CD作业的工具,配置它能帮你更高大效地管理自动化流程。
GitLab在Debian系统下的高大效用
通过以上介绍,相信你已经对在Debian系统上用GitLab有了更深厚入的了解。GitLab是一款功能有力巨大的版本控制工具, 通过合理配置和部署,能帮你搞优良开发效率,更优良地管理团队协作。希望本文能为你给一些有值钱的参考。
作者:沙与沫